title | X-Ray Structure Of Dpsa From Thermosynechococcus Elongatus | ||||||||||||||
authors | S.Franceschini, A.Ilari | ||||||||||||||
compound | source | ||||||||||||||
Molecule: Starvation Induced Dna Binding Protein Chain: A, B, C, D Engineered: Yes Other_details: His-Tag At C-Terminal |
Organism_scientific: Synechococcus Elongatus Organism_taxid: 32046 Expression_system: Escherichia Coli Expression_system_taxid: 469008 Expression_system_strain: Bl21(De3) Expression_system_plasmid: Pet22b | ||||||||||||||
symmetry | Space Group: I 2 3 |
| |||||||||||||
crystal cell |
| ||||||||||||||
method | X-Ray Diffraction | resolution | 2.40 Å | ||||||||||||
ligand | FE, PEG, PG4, ZN | enzyme |
| ||||||||||||
note | 2VXX is a representative structure | ||||||||||||||
Gene Ontology |
| ||||||||||||||
Primary reference | Thermosynechococcus elongatus DpsA binds Zn(II) at a unique three histidine-containing ferroxidase center and utilizes O2 as iron oxidant with very high efficiency, unlike the typical Dps proteins., Alaleona F, Franceschini S, Ceci P, Ilari A, Chiancone E, FEBS J. 2010 Feb;277(4):903-17. Epub 2010 Jan 20. PMID:20088882 |
